Gov. Chris Christie has ordered that flags on public buildings around New Jersey be lowered to half-staff on Wednesday in honor of those killed in the shooting rampage at a Colorado movie theater. Christie's order follows one by President Barack Obama that flags be flown at half-staff on federal buildings.

A Voorhees police officer was charged Monday with misusing his police powers for personal reasons. Jeffrey M. Tyther is accused of using the State Police NCIC motor vehicle database on September 9, 2011 to get personal information about a female driver he passed in Voorhees. Tyther used the woman's personal information retrieved from the database to find her and “friend” her on Facebook. Tyther, is charged with Computer Theft and Violating the Motor Vehicle Record Law.
